Abstract
To solve the problem of BGP Identifier in an IPv6-only network without special configuration and planning considerations, this document extends BGP to allow a BGP Identifier to be a valid IPv6 global unicast address assigned to the BGP speaker. Protocol extension includes the definition of a BGP capability code, "IPv6 BGP Identifier capability", to be used by a BGP speaker to indicate its support for IPv6 address as a BGP Identifier. This document updates RFC 4271.
